MILKING cow Eve had a day out to a school playground to demonstrate where pupils' milk comes from.

The two-year-old made a moo-ving guest appearance at St Barnabas Church Of England Primary School in York for World School Milk Day yesterday.

Travelling with farmer Paul Tompkins, Eve was the star of a Milking Live! event while the farmer explained the benefits of the white stuff, packed with calcium, iodine and vitamins.

“It’s a real tradition in our primary schools that youngsters have the chance to enjoy a glass of milk on a daily basis," he said.

"It’s free for younger children and is subsidised for older pupils.

" Eve is a very laid-back individual, who took her outing in her stride.”

Head teacher Karen Boardman added: "The children loved meeting Eve. They were fascinated and it brought their learning about milk to life."
